New Orleans Museum of Art

When the New Orleans Museum of Art (NOMA) opened in 1911, it was home to only nine works of art. Today, NOMA's collection features almost 50,000 objects, which include paintings, sculpture, antiquities, decorative arts, and textiles. NOMA is also home to the acclaimed 11-acre Sydney and Walda Besthoff Sculpture Garden, which is adorned with more than 90 magnificent installations. In addition, NOMA provides education dynamic programming for families, students, and community members to enjoy all that the ever-expanding institution offers.
